1. Get real about your car’s condition and value
Look at your car honestly: Does it run reliably? Any major cosmetic damage or mechanical issues? If it’s likely worth $4,000+ in good condition, compare that to what a deduction could save you in taxes. If it’s older, rough, or non-running, donation is usually financially and logistically smarter on the Space Coast.
2. Compare Carvana’s offer to your after-tax deduction
If your car is newer and running, grab an instant quote from Carvana or a similar buyer. Then talk to your tax preparer or use your marginal tax rate to estimate what a $500+ or higher deduction would save you in taxes. If the cash offer is clearly higher after taxes, selling wins. If not, donation is a strong choice.

Common concerns, answered honestly
“Won’t I always get more money just selling to Carvana?”
Not necessarily. Carvana tends to offer most for late-model, clean, running cars. For older, high-mileage, non-running, or cosmetically rough vehicles around Melbourne, offers can be low or nonexistent. If you’re in a higher tax bracket, the donation deduction plus free towing often beats what you’d net selling a problem car yourself.
